#009dcc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#009dcc is composed of 0% red, 61.6%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 100% cyan, 23% magenta, 0% yellow and 20% black. It has a hue angle of 193.8 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 40%. #009dcc color hex could be obtained by blending #00ffff with #003b99. Closest websafe color is: #0099cc.

#009dcc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#009dcc has RGB values of R:0, G:157, B:204 and CMYK values of C:1, M:0.23, Y:0, K:0.2. Its decimal value is 40396.

Shades and Tints of #009dcc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000608 is the darkest color, while #f3fcff is the lightest one.
